Printing was already very developed in the Song Dynasty. In addition to the official workshops under the Taifu Temple that were responsible for printing and publishing, there were also many private printing organizations.

This is also divided into legal and illegal.

The legal ones are booksellers registered with the government. They will help celebrities publish collections of works, or publish some reference books and popular reading materials.

The illegal ones are pirated booksellers, as well as some pornographic books and street vendor reading materials that are banned by the government.

The Dali Temple, the institution responsible for finalizing cases in the Song Dynasty, had a single function in the early Northern Song Dynasty: reviewing cases sent to it by the various prefecture and county courts. Before Emperor Shenzong's reforms, the Dali Temple's role was even weaker, with only the power to adjudicate cases submitted by local authorities, but no authority to hear them.

However, as the nominally highest judicial institution, the Dali Temple also has its own prison, namely the Dali Temple Prison.

Kaifeng Prefecture also had its own prison, and it was against procedure for prisoners to be imprisoned in the Dali Temple prison.

He once studied the official system of the Song Dynasty. The official system in the middle and early period of the Northern Song Dynasty was very complicated, but power is always concentrated.

Generally speaking, there are several powerful departments in the court.

First are the two ministries, namely the Secretariat and the Privy Council.

The Zhongshu Menxia is the government affairs hall, and the Zhongshu Menxia Pingzhangshi is the prime minister. The current prime minister is Lu Jianyi.

The deputy head of the Secretariat was the Minister of State Affairs, or the Prime Minister, who served as deputy prime minister.

The head of the Privy Council is the Privy Councilor, the highest military officer, and his deputy is the Deputy Privy Councilor.

All of the above can participate in state affairs in the Council of State, and can be called prime ministers.

There are also three highest financial institutions, in charge of salt and iron, revenue and the Ministry of Revenue. The envoys of the three departments are called Ji Xiang. Although they do not have the title of prime minister, they have the power of a prime minister.

Next is the supervisory agency. In order to strengthen the imperial power, the Renzong Dynasty continuously strengthened the functions of the Censorate and the Court of Remonstration. The Chief Censor, as the leader of the entire supervisory agency, was also a strong contender for the prime minister.
